55. Lawyers
- Median Annual Salary: $145,760
- Description: Advocate for clients in court or advise businesses. Ideal for ambitious, articulate young people who want high-paying, impactful careers.
- Advantages: High salary, prestigious role, diverse specialties, influence.
- Disadvantages: Long education, high stress, long hours.
- Education Needed: Bachelor’s degree; law degree (JD); bar exam.
- Top 10 Personality Traits: Analytical, Persuasive, Ethical, Communicative, Ambitious, Detail-oriented, Resilient, Problem-solver, Assertive, Disciplined.
56. Licensed Practical and Licensed Vocational Nurses
- Median Annual Salary: $59,730
- Description: Provide basic nursing care in hospitals or clinics. Great for caring young people who want healthcare roles with quick entry.
- Advantages: Good pay, high demand, meaningful work, short training.
- Disadvantages: Physically demanding, shift work, emotional stress.
- Education Needed: High school diploma; LPN/LVN program (1-2 years); licensure.
- Top 10 Personality Traits: Compassionate, Empathetic, Reliable, Patient, Hard-working, Composed, Responsible, Caring, Detail-oriented, Resilient.
